Heels make the female leg look beautiful, and many women wear them as a matter of course. They can, however, have seriously damaging affects on the foot of the wearer as well as on their muscles and knees. For the woman who is addicted to heels there is still hope for a comfortable look that is good for leg and foot health. There are certain shoes that have better affects on the feet. Stilettos are a big offender. They can cause all manner of injuries to the foot including hammer toes and stress fractures not to mention downright sore feet. Heels with more squared toes offer better accommodation for the natural curve of the toes than most shoes. Also, chunkier, shorter heels will cause less damage to the foot in the long run. Unfortunately, these shoes are better for the foot but just as damaging to the knees. Thicker soles are better for the foot. They are more shock absorbing and put less pressure on the foot. Ronaldinho is arguably one of the best football players in the world, currently playing for FC Barcelona as a midfielder, where he has amazed everybody with his amazing footwork. He is the latest miracle from Brazil, scoring wonderful goals and dancing the samba while doing so. He was also named FIFA World Player of the Year in 2004, the most prestigious award a player can receive, following his Brazilian team mates Ronaldo, Rivaldo and Rom rio. Where did he come from. Born in the southern city of Potro Alegre, Brazil, Ronaldinho worked his way out of the slums to become the worlds most recognized and coveted player. His love for football blossomed when his father, Joao da Silva Moreira, joined an amateur club. Roberto Moreira, Ronaldinho s brother, was a rising start in the Gremio Club, but when is knee shattered he was relegated to a substitute player. The World Cup Ronaldinho dazzled fans in the 2002 World Cup where he played so gracefully that he was almost unstoppable.
